diff options
author | Minijackson <minijackson@riseup.net> | 2018-02-27 10:15:23 +0100 |
---|---|---|
committer | Minijackson <minijackson@riseup.net> | 2018-02-27 16:14:00 +0100 |
commit | 43f5e96a43555edac76b67bae4ea97cf29eb14d4 (patch) | |
tree | 135684194fe881f83d0a08139918dae2debfbd48 | |
parent | d78686d684af22989e984a65e339e8ce4d86dd63 (diff) | |
download | kube-43f5e96a43555edac76b67bae4ea97cf29eb14d4.tar.gz kube-43f5e96a43555edac76b67bae4ea97cf29eb14d4.zip |
Manually install kcodecs
-rw-r--r-- | .travis.yml | 1 | ||||
-rwxr-xr-x | .travis/install-kcodecs.sh | 11 |
2 files changed, 12 insertions, 0 deletions
diff --git a/.travis.yml b/.travis.yml index 6dc0ce0f..c2457624 100644 --- a/.travis.yml +++ b/.travis.yml | |||
@@ -18,6 +18,7 @@ before_script: | |||
18 | - source /opt/qt57/bin/qt57-env.sh | 18 | - source /opt/qt57/bin/qt57-env.sh |
19 | - ./.travis/install-extra-cmake-modules.sh | 19 | - ./.travis/install-extra-cmake-modules.sh |
20 | - ./.travis/install-kcoreaddons.sh | 20 | - ./.travis/install-kcoreaddons.sh |
21 | - ./.travis/install-kcodecs.sh | ||
21 | - ./.travis/install-kasync.sh | 22 | - ./.travis/install-kasync.sh |
22 | - ./.travis/install-flatbuffers.sh | 23 | - ./.travis/install-flatbuffers.sh |
23 | - ./.travis/install-kdav2.sh | 24 | - ./.travis/install-kdav2.sh |
diff --git a/.travis/install-kcodecs.sh b/.travis/install-kcodecs.sh new file mode 100755 index 00000000..ad0a5d54 --- /dev/null +++ b/.travis/install-kcodecs.sh | |||
@@ -0,0 +1,11 @@ | |||
1 | #!/bin/bash | ||
2 | set -xeuo pipefail | ||
3 | git clone "git://anongit.kde.org/kcodecs" /tmp/kcodecs | ||
4 | cd /tmp/kcodecs | ||
5 | git checkout "v5.43.0" | ||
6 | mkdir build | ||
7 | cd build | ||
8 | cmake .. -G Ninja -DCMAKE_INSTALL_PREFIX=/usr | ||
9 | ninja && sudo ninja install | ||
10 | cd | ||
11 | rm -rf /tmp/kcodecs | ||